Key Formulas

PPI = sqrt(width_px² + height_px²) / diagonal_inches

Pixel Pitch = 25.4 / PPI (in mm)

Frame Time = 1000 / Refresh Rate (in ms)

Optimal Distance = Screen Diagonal x 1.6

Higher PPI means a sharper image at the same viewing distance. Lower frame time means smoother motion in games. These two metrics together define the visual quality of your gaming monitor.

Understanding PPI for Gaming Monitors

Pixel density, measured in PPI (pixels per inch), determines how sharp your display looks at a given monitor viewing distance. A 27-inch 1440p monitor has roughly 109 PPI, which most gamers consider the sweet spot for clarity without requiring extreme GPU power. A 27-inch 4K monitor jumps to 163 PPI, delivering razor-sharp visuals but demanding significantly more GPU performance. For competitive gaming where frame rate matters more than pixel count, 1080p at 24-25 inches provides adequate sharpness at 90+ PPI while allowing maximum frame rates. When using this gaming monitor calculator, pay close attention to the PPI rating — anything below 90 PPI will show visible pixels at typical desk distances.

Refresh Rate and Frame Time

A 60Hz monitor displays a new frame every 16.7ms, while a 144Hz monitor refreshes every 6.9ms and a 240Hz monitor every 4.2ms. The difference is felt as smoother motion and reduced input lag. For competitive FPS games, 144Hz is considered the minimum for a competitive advantage. Casual gamers and those who prioritize visual quality over responsiveness can be comfortable at 60-75Hz with higher resolutions.

Best Monitor Size for Gaming by Use Case

Monitor size should be matched to your viewing distance and resolution. Sitting 60-80cm from a 27-inch 1440p display is the most common gaming setup and offers the best balance of immersion and sharpness. Larger monitors at 32 inches or above benefit from 4K resolution to maintain adequate PPI for gaming. Ultrawide monitors at 34 inches provide immersive peripheral vision for racing and simulation games. For esports, many professionals prefer 24-25 inch monitors because the entire screen falls within their natural field of view without head movement, reducing the need to scan large areas during fast-paced matches.

Monitor Viewing Distance Guidelines

The optimal monitor viewing distance depends on both screen size and resolution. Sitting too close to a low-PPI display makes individual pixels visible, causing eye strain over long gaming sessions. Sitting too far away wastes the detail that higher resolutions provide. This gaming monitor calculator uses a 1.6x diagonal multiplier as the baseline, but competitive FPS players often sit closer at 50-70cm for better target visibility.
